The deepest layer is a solid iron ball, about 1,500 miles (2,400 kilometers) in diameter. Although this inner core is white hot, the pressure is so high the iron cannot melt. The core is made of iron, with a smaller amount of nickel. Most of earth’s volume (82.5%) is its mantle, and only a small fraction (1.4%) is its crust. Humans do not extract elements from the earth's core. Although it is very hot, the inner core is solid. The earth’s core is the innermost layer and is divided into the outer core and the inner core. The inner core is solid and the outer core is liquid. It extends from a depth of about 5,150 km to the earth’s center at about 6,371 km. The inner core is the central part of the earth.
